An iridium catalysed oxidation was coupled concurrently to an asymmetric biocatalytic reduction in one-pot; thus it was shown for the first time that iridium- and alcohol dehydrogenase-catalysed redox reactions are compatible. As a model system racemic chlorohydrins were transformed to enantioenriched chlorohydrins via an oxidation-asymmetric reduction sequence.
Ring Opening of Epoxides with Acetone Cyanohydrin Catalyzed by Lanthanoid(III) Alkoxides

Ring opening of epoxide and aziridine with acetonecyanohydrin is promoted by a catalytic amount of lanthanoid(III) alkoxide to provide β-hydroxy nitrile and β-amino nitrile, respectively.
Regio- and Stereoselective Ring Opening of Epoxides and Aziridines Using Zirconyl Chloride: An Efficient Approach for the Synthesis of β-Chlorohydrins and β-Chloroamines
Zirconyl chloride mediated regio- and stereoselective ring opening of epoxides and aziridines at room temperature affords the corresponding β-chlorohydrins and β-chloroamines, respectively in high yields.
